15 Facts About Alex Guarnaschelli

1.

Alexandra Maria Guarnaschelli was born on June 20,1969 and is an American chef, cookbook author, and television personality.

2.

Alex Guarnaschelli currently serves as an executive chef at New York City's Butter restaurant and was executive chef at The Darby restaurant before its closing.

3.

Alex Guarnaschelli appears as a television personality on the Food Network shows The Kitchen, Chopped, Iron Chef America, All Star Family Cook-off, Guy's Grocery Games, and The Best Thing I Ever Ate.

4.

Alex Guarnaschelli was born in St Louis, Missouri, but the family moved to New York City when she was just a few days old.

5.

Alex Guarnaschelli graduated from Horace Mann School in 1987 and from Barnard College in 1991 with a degree in art history.

6.

Alex Guarnaschelli worked under Larry Forgione, and then at a number of restaurants in France, New York and Los Angeles, including Guy Savoy's La Butte Chaillot.

7.

Alex Guarnaschelli worked at Daniel Boulud's eponymous restaurant and Joachim Splichal's Patina, before becoming the executive chef at Butter Midtown in 2003.

8.

Alex Guarnaschelli was executive chef at The Darby restaurant before its closing in 2013.
